+Note: + There is no CET-enabling arch_prctl function. By design, CET is + enabled automatically if the binary and the system can support it.This is kinda interesting. It means that a JIT couldn't choose to protect the code it generates and have different rules from itself?JIT needs to be updated for CET first. Once that is done, it runs with CET enabled. It can use the NOTRACK prefix, for example.Am I missing something? What's the direct connection between shadow stacks and Indirect Branch Tracking other than Intel marketing umbrellas?
What I meant is that JIT code needs to be updated first; if it skips RETs, it needs to unwind the stack, and if it does indirect JMPs somewhere it needs to fix up the branch target or use NOTRACK.
